Lindsay joined the staff at the beginning of 2022. She received her B.S. in Exercise Science in 2012 from Milligan College and her Doctorate of Physical Therapy in 2016 from Bellarmine University.
She has 10 years of experience in outpatient orthopedics and certifications in dry needling, ASTYM, and Blood Flow Restriction Training. She also has specialized training in manual therapy and vestibular therapy. She is now co-owner of Mossy Creek Rehab with Robert and Sherry.
